SHORTLISTED FOR THE WATERSTONES CHILDREN'S BOOK PRIZEJess has an incredible memory.

She can remember every single detail of every single day since she was eleven.

But Jess would rather not be remarkable and, after years of testing at the hands of a ruthless research team, she has finally managed to escape.

Just when Jess thinks that she's managing to settle in to living a normal life, everything changes.

Her boarding-school roommate dies and the school is thrown into a state of chaos and grief.

Then new boy Dan appears and Jess can't help but find herself drawn to him.

But building relationships is hard when you can't reveal who you really are and Jess is getting hints that someone knows more about her than she would like.

Is it time to run again? Will she ever be truly free?'Thought-provoking and crisply written' - GuardianA thrilling read, perfect for fans of Holly Jackson's A GOOD GIRL'S GUIDE TO MURDER and Karen McManus' ONE OF US IS LYING.
